java对两个整型数排序_51CTO博客
交换两个整型是C/C++中最常见的操作。实现这个操作的方法很多。最基本的方法就是使用一临时变量,具体的代码如下:inta,b;inttmp;tmp=a;a=b;b=tmp;如果以函数的形式写出来的话
转载 2012-05-16 20:38:00
96阅读
2评论
# Java 两个整型相除 在Java中,我们经常需要对整型进行各种计算操作。当我们需要对两个整数进行相除运算时,有几个注意的点需要了解。本文将会对Java两个整型相除的相关知识进行科普,并提供示例代码以帮助读者更好地理解。 ## 为什么要了解整型相除 整型相除在编程中是一项基本的运算操作。了解整型相除的规则与特点,可以帮助我们编写更准确的代码,避免产生意外的结果。此外,了解整型相除的细节
原创 2023-09-04 12:11:54
127阅读
# Python 两个变量排序 在 Python 中,我们经常需要对变量进行排序操作,特别是在处理数据时。本文将介绍如何使用 Python 两个变量进行排序,并提供代码示例。 ## 排序方法 在 Python 中,可以使用 `sorted()` 函数列表、元组等可迭代对象进行排序。该函数接受一可迭代对象作为参数,并返回一新的已排序列表。下面是 `sorted()` 函数的基本用法:
原创 6月前
34阅读
1000范围是[0,999],有2相同的,请设计算法找出来import java.util.Arrays; import java.util.HashSet; import java.util.Scanner; public class Test03 { public static void main(String[] args) { Scanner sc = new Scann
转载 2023-05-30 17:34:15
65阅读
# 如何实现在Java两个数组进行排序 作为一名正在入行的开发者,学习如何实现数组的排序是非常重要的基础技能之一。本文将带你通过一步一步的流程来完成“java排序两个”的功能,通过实例代码和详细注释帮助你加深理解。 ## 整体流程概述 在我们开始编码之前,首先来看看整个过程的步骤: | 步骤编号 | 步骤描述 | 完成时间 | |
原创 2月前
5阅读
一、在项目的开发过程中,获取快递物流信息之后,对于快递路由列表信息进行按照时间进行倒序排序,由此做的一些记录和总结1 // 获取物流信息 ExpressRouteVO实体在后面 2 List<ExpressRouteVO> routeList = getExpressRouteByNo(entity.getBillNo()); 3 4 Comparator mycmp1 = C
# Python 中两个整型合并的实现 在这篇文章中,我们将学习如何在 Python 中合并两个整型。通过合并两个整型,我们可以将它们组合成一字符串,然后转回整型。整件事情的流程可以分为以下步骤: ## 合并流程 我们将使用以下表格来展示流程: | 步骤 | 描述 | 代码 | |------|---
原创 4月前
24阅读
# 使用JavaQueue进行双维度排序的指南 在软件开发中,使用队列(Queue)是一种常见的方式,特别是在处理任务调度、事件处理等场景时。当我们需要对队列中的元素进行特别的排序时,尤其是需要按多个维度进行排序,就会面临一定的挑战。本文将向你介绍如何使用Java编程语言实现这一目标。 ## 流程概览 首先,我们来概述一下整个实现过程。下面的表格展示了实现双维度排序的步骤: | 步骤编号
原创 3月前
17阅读
题目一整型数组里除了两个数字之外,其他的数字都出现了次。请写程序找出这两个只出现一次的数字。要求时间复杂度是O(n),空间复杂度是O(1)。思路记住:两个相同的数字异或等于0.如果数组中只有一数字只出现一次,我们从头到尾异或每个数字,那么最终的结果刚好是那个只出现一次的数字。而本题里数组中有两个数字只出现一次,如果能够将数组分为部分,部分中都只有一数字只出现一次,那么就可以解决该问题了
一、1定义两个整型变量n=0,i;2将0赋值给i;3如i>3,则转到第4步,否则转到第10步;4若n++为0则转到第5步,若为1转到第6步,若为2转到第7步,若为3转到第8步;5转到第6步;6转到第7步;7转到第8步;8输出n++;9计算i++;10结束循环。 二、1定义六整型变量n,i,k,j,p,sum;2将2赋值给n;3若n<=10,则转到第4步,否则转到第20;4
2 类的定义2.1 编写一类在一 Java 源文件中,可以定义多个类,但是只能定义一公开类。公开类的类名必须和文件名相同。class Student{ }2.2 定义类的属性class Student{ int age; String name; }实例变量和局部变量不同,局部变量必须先赋值后使用,而对于实例变量,系统会为其分配一默认值。实例变量的默认值规则与数组元素默认值
# 我们来学习如何在Java两个对象进行排序 在今天的文章中,我们将深入学习如何在Java中实现两个对象的排序。首先,我们将介绍整个操作的流程,然后详细讨论每一步所需的代码和说明。最后,我们会通过一简单的示例来演示如何实现对象的排序。 ## 整个流程 在Java中对对象进行排序的整个流程可以概括为以下几个步骤: | 步骤 | 描述 | |------|------| | 1
原创 4月前
19阅读
T-SQL有几种不同的语言元素可以指定逻辑表达式, 例如,查询过滤器( WHERE 和 HAVING )、CHECK约束等。在逻辑表达式中可以使用各种谓词(取值为TRUE、 FALSE或UNKNOWN的表达式)和运算符。 一.谓词T-SQL支持的谓词包括IN、BETWEEN,以及LIKE等.IN 这个谓词用于检查一值(或标噩表达式)是否与一组元素中的至少一相等。例如,以下查询返回订单
获得过图灵奖的Pascal之父提出过一著名的公式 “数据结构+算法=程序”,据说因为这个公式而让他获得图灵奖。在《实战Java算法系列》开始前得说说,这里的题都是可以在LeetCode(中文名:力扣)这个网站中练习。LeetCode(中文名:力扣) https://leetcode-cn.com除了可以练习带答案都给你,并且有视频和文字的解答。但是我发现很多人即使对着答案,也看了文字视频或各种图
# Java实现两个整型区间的交集 在日常编程中,我们经常会遇到需要对两个区间进行操作的情况,比如求交集、并集等。本文将介绍如何使用Java实现两个整型区间的交集,并通过代码示例演示具体实现方法。 ## 区间交集的定义 两个区间的交集是指这两个区间之间共同的部分。比如区间[1,5]和区间[3,7]的交集为[3,5]。 ## Java实现两个整型区间的交集 我们可以通过判断两个区间的起始和
原创 8月前
8阅读
#define _CRT_SECURE_NO_WARNINGS 1 #include<stdio.h> #include<string.h> #include<stdlib.h> void Swap(int*pa , int* pb) {  int z =0;  z = *pa;  *pa = *pb;  *pb
原创 2022-12-05 14:13:40
162阅读
稳定与非稳定稳定性:1、稳定排序:如果 a 原本在 b 的前面,且 a == b,排序之后 a 仍然在 b 的前面,则为稳定排序。2、非稳定排序:如果 a 原本在 b 的前面,且 a == b,排序之后 a 可能不在 b 的前面,则为非稳定排序。插入排序算法实现: 直接插入排序是一种最简单的插入排序。 插入排序:每一趟将一排序的记录,按照其关键字的大小插入到有序队列的合适位置里,知道全部插入完
class Program { static void Main(string[] args) { int[] num1 = new int[] { 3, 5, 6, 7 }; int[] num2 = new int[] { 1, 3, 7, 8 }; int[] result1 =
转载 2023-06-08 15:43:49
145阅读
# MySQL 中的两个排序 在进行数据库查询时,数据的排序往往是我们需要最先考虑的问题。MySQL 提供了灵活而强大的排序功能,允许开发者根据不同的条件来查询结果进行排序。本文将探讨 MySQL 中的种常用排序方式:单字段排序和多字段排序,并提供相应的代码示例。 ## 一、单字段排序 单字段排序指的是根据某一字段的值查询结果进行升序或降序排序。在 MySQL 中,使用 `ORDER
原创 1月前
7阅读
排名,简单;但如果有多个项目类别,并且可能存在业绩相同,怎么快速找出各个分享排名第一的人物呢?这就要通过多条件去匹配,才能找出需要的排名第一者。这里提供了两个方案,但都不够完美,你能把它们完善吗?一年一度的表彰大会马上就要开始了,今年又是哪些同事成为了销售冠军呢?让我们一起来把他们找出来吧!某公司的电商平台各类电器销售数据如图: 数据只有销售单号、产品名称、业务人员姓名和销售额,现
  • 1
  • 2
  • 3
  • 4
  • 5